Frequently Asked Questions about North Palm Beach

How much are Studio apartments in North Palm Beach?

There are currently 19 Studio Apartments in North Palm Beach with rent ranges from $1,250 to $2,553 with an average price of $1,992.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om North Palm Beach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in North Palm Beach ranges from $1,075 to $5,430 with an average monthly rent of $2,920.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in North Palm Beach c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in North Palm Beach range from $1,495 to $9,560.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,217.

How expensive are North Palm Beach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 57 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in North Palm Beach on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,100 to $5,369 - averaging $3,703 for the location.
